With a density of 1319 people per square mile, Jacksonville's spread means mold can take hold in many types of properties, from historic homes to newer constructions. Rainfall, common throughout the year, can contribute to moisture buildup in attics, crawl spaces, and behind walls, creating ideal conditions for mold. You might first notice a persistent musty smell, or see discolored patches on ceilings or walls. These are signs that professional intervention is needed to properly identify and remove the mold. Mold mitigation near you in Jacksonville refers to the process of reducing mold growth and preventing its spread. This involves identifying the moisture source, removing existing mold, cleaning affected surfaces, and implementing preventative measures. The goal is to restore a healthy indoor environment and prevent recurrence.
